Tsuyoshi Ohira is a scholar working on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, Ecology and Aquatic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Tsuyoshi Ohira has authored 103 papers receiving a total of 3.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 46 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ience, 45 papers in Ecology and 35 papers in Aquatic Science. Recurrent topics in Tsuyoshi Ohira’s work include Neurobiology and Insect Physiology Research (46 papers), Crustacean biology and ecology (41 papers) and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(34 papers). Tsuyoshi Ohira is often cited by papers focused on Neurobiology and Insect Physiology Research (46 papers), Crustacean biology and ecology (41 papers) and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(34 papers). Tsuyoshi Ohira collaborates with scholars based in Japan, India and China. Tsuyoshi Ohira's co-authors include Hiromichi Nagasawa, Ikuo Hırono, Katsumi Aida, Takashi Aoki, Naoaki Tsutsui, Marcy N. Wilder, Hidekazu Katayama, Ichiro Kawazoe, Atsuro Okuno and Wei‐Jun Yang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Biochemistry and Scientific Reports.
